It is disingenuous for politicians to be shocked when people decide to turn words into action, even in the predawn hush of Anzac Day * Election 2025 live updates: Australia federal election campaign * Polls tracker; election guide; full federal election coverage * Anywhere but Canberra; interactive electorates guide * Listen to the latest episode of our new narrative podcast series: Gina * Get our afternoon election email, free app or daily news podcast Most days during the election campaign, millions of my fellow Sydneysiders and I commute past a big cartoon-yellow billboard for Clive Palmer’s Trumpet of Patriots, whose platform declares that “we don’t need to be welcomed to our own country”. I cycle through a range of emotions while stuck in traffic: despair, anger and finally fatigue. As a Yuwaalaraay woman, I don’t need to be welcomed to my own country; my elders welcome visitors in an act of generosity and respect that is centuries old. This is all so familiar: another election campaign where punching down on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ander people for attention and votes is the default setting.
